Objective: The objective of the game "Oops" is to get your teammates to guess a word without using certain pre-defined words or phrases associated with it - these are called "Oopsies"

Gameplay:

  1. The clue giver selects a number from the selection board, revealing the word to be described as well as the "oopsies" associated with it.
  2. The clue giver must then describe the word without using any of the "oopsies".
  3. The guessers on the team try to guess the word based on the clues given. The guesser sits with their back turned to the slide, while the clue giver faces the slide.
  4. The guesser can make as many guesses as they want within 1 minute.
  5. If a teammate guesses the word correctly, the team earns a point. However, if the clue giver uses an "oopsie," they forfeit a point.
  6. After the minute is up or the word is correctly guessed, play passes to the next team.
  7. Play continues back and forth until all the slides have been used or a set number of rounds has been completed.
  8. The team with the most number of points wins.
